Top 5 Survival Games in Latin America: Q1 2021 Performance Overview

In the first quarter of 2021, the survival game genre saw varied performance across the top titles in Latin America. Data from Sensor Tower offers a closer look at how these games fared in terms of downloads, revenue, and weekly active users.

First on the list, Last Day on Earth: Survival, developed by Kefir from Russia, showed a downward trend in both revenue, from $60K to $43K, and downloads, starting at 129K and ending the quarter at 57K. Weekly active users also decreased from 530K to 385K over the period.

Kefir's other title, Frostborn: Coop Survival, experienced fluctuations in revenue, peaking at $34K in early January and closing the quarter with $28K. The game's downloads peaked at 47K in early February but later dipped to 22K, while active users saw a decline from 91K to 59K.

NetEase Games' Identity V from China also witnessed varied revenue, with a noticeable spike to $31K in late February but concluding the quarter at nearly $16K. Downloads peaked at nearly 14K in early February, followed by a gradual decrease to 12K. Active users remained relatively stable, starting at around 115K and ending the quarter at 121K.

Last Island of Survival, published by HK Hero Entertainment Co., Limited, showed an upward trend in revenue from $7K to $11K, while downloads saw a significant drop from 110K in mid-January to 28K by the end of March. Weekly active users peaked at 118K but fell to 41K by the quarter's end.

Lastly, Studio Wildcard's US-based ARK: Survival Evolved saw a steady increase in revenue from $7K to $12K. Downloads reached a high of 69K in early February but later declined to 26K. Active users showed a peak at 240K during the same period but decreased to 159K by the end of March.

These figures highlight the dynamic nature of the mobile gaming market in Latin America, with games experiencing rises and falls in user engagement and financial performance. For more in-depth insights, Sensor Tower's platform provides detailed analytics on the mobile app ecosystem.
